FISHING REPORT

 

Fishing has gotten  a little tougher since the front hit Saturday night. The deep rocks in 33 to 35 feet are still giving up fish. Use a slip bobber and leach or pull rigs in these spots. Pull cranks in the 8 to 12 foot rocks at dusk on big point to add to your catch.

Campfire Recipe
 
CHEDDAR SPAM & POTATOES
 
1 can diced Spam
4 diced Potatoes
1 medium diced Onion
8oz bag Cheddar Cheese
1/2 stick Margarine
 
Put all ingredients except cheese in a foil pouch and place in hot coals.  Cook until potatoes are done turning frequently.  Sprinkle with Cheese before serving.

In a fishery famous for walleyes, Mille Lacs bass are often overlooked. Bass are, arguably, ranked near the bottom of the angler food chain behind walleye, perch, northern, muskie and even crappie.

  

Terry McQuoid of McQuoid's Inn in Isle recognized the business potential bass represent decades ago. "Mille Lacs Lake is truly a world-class bass fishery," McQuoid said. "We sort of take it for granted because it's in our backyard."
